как подключить кириллицу в с

 

 

 

 

Если попытаться вывести на экран кириллические символы, в приложении получим нечто непонятное из-заНо при считывании строки, содержащей кириллицу, мы опять получаем неизвестно что, даже если строку не менять Недавно начал изучать С и сразу возник вопрос по поводу ввода и вывода кириллических символов в консольном приложении Windows.Впрочем, не думаю, что у него рассмотрен вопрос кодировок кириллицы. Вообще ещё можно читать Джоэля Спольски, The Absolute Суть в следующем. Вчера переехала на новый хостинг, где БД MySql 5.0.22 При переносе дампа раздела, связанного с БД возникла проблема корректного отображения кириллицы - вместо букв вопросы. Пример ниже показывает вывод русских букв в консоль. Для этого нужно подключить библиотеку "windows.h". Функция CharToOem выполняет преобразование. Преобразование нужно проводить только для вывода на экран Эти функции требуют подключения заголовка , практически в каждом компиляторе под Windows он имеется, проблем не будет.И не надо танцевать с бубном, подключать заголовки, использовать дополнительные функции, менять шрифты и т.д. Они включены в пакет средств Cyrillic Bundle. Кроме того, используется пакет russianb, входящий в систему Babel.Они охватывают практически все основанные на кириллице языки. Пробую вывести тесте в консоли в кириллице наиболее простым и универсальным способом (без написания дополнительных функций)- ничего не получается. Перепробоавл все известные мне способы Как у них на западе происходит поддержка кириллицы, я не в курсе и как вы выходите из положения?Или возможность писать по русски? Или в игрушках отображались кириллические шрифты? Вышесказанное поясню комментированным примером, в котором прочитаем данные из cp1251 файла, покажем как boost::xpressive работает с юникодом и выведем кириллицу в cout в кодировке cp866 (консоль windows по умолчанию). Для создания итогового изображения в FOP необходимо подключить шрифты, поддерживающие русские буквы.Проблема вывода кириллицы в GUI-компонентах.

Проблема ввода кириллицы с клавиатуры (в X11). Подскажите пожалуйста, как сделать чтобы в C когда считываеш русский текст из txt-файла отображались не кроказябры, а нормальный текст. Кириллизация текстового режима -- самый простой способ отображать и вводить символы кириллицы. Ниже я опишу способ, как "справиться" с драйвером Linux консоли. Кириллица под Windows" моего сайта. В настоящее время подавляющее большинство русскоязычных сайтов делается в кириллической кодировке Windows-1251, называемой в Internet Explorerе Cyrillic (Windows). А если текстовое сообщение написано на кириллице, то вместо передаваемого сообщения, будет отображатьсяДля решения этой проблемы подключаем к проекту заголовочный файл .

В файле содержатся прототипы функций SetConsoleCPO и SetConsoleOutputCPO. Кириллица служит для ввода текста в различные программы операционной системой русскими символами с клавиатуры. Настройка данного режима ввода не займет у вас много времени. Для этого идём в меню «Кодировки > Кодировки > Кириллица > OEM-866». и теперь сохраняем файл с именем «2.bat» и запускаем его! Поле запуска результат на лицо. Как видим, текст на Русском в CMD отобразился, как положено. Тем паче, что кириллица с латинницей отлично в 256 символов влезают, еще и места до фига остается. Так я только за!!! но как с этим работать если строка char buf «0123АБВRRRЕ» уже компилится как UTF. Если перед нами файл, то все просто, достаточно использовать StreamReader c нужной кодировкой или если перед нами текстовый файл, то можно воспользоваться методом ReadAllText: string ans File.ReadAllText(path "1.txt", Encoding.GetEncoding(866)) Таким это не установка кириллицы - это решение проблем с некоторыми программами (фотошоп и т.п) при уже установленной поддержке русского языка. кстати у меня на 6 компах (2000 и хр) замена этого значения делает полностью неработоспособными все русские шрифты В этой инструкции — о том, как исправить «кракозябры» (или иероглифы), а точнее — отображение кириллицы в Windows 10 несколькими способами.Как подключить ноутбук к телевизору (для просмотра видео и игр). Как раздавать Интернет по Wi-Fi с ноутбука. « Ответ 2 : Июль 30, 2009, 15:04 ». >>В консоли ввести chcp 1251 и поменять шрифт на Lucida Console. А с каких пор в консоли русского виндовоза кодирвка виндового ГУЯ, вместо IBM866? Записан. Юра. arial. Гость. Re: Кириллица в консоли windows. Как работать с кириллицей в c? Доброго времени суток. Подскажите, как корректно сделать посимвольное отображение строки. Поиск: Кириллица в консоли, оцените решение. Опции темы. Void.

Репутация: 1 Всего: 20. Я вообще в фаре все для консоли делаю а вообще надо просто в настройках студии подключить нужную кодировку для записи и просто менять её, когда надо писать в win. Также, можно опустить последний аргумент функции — setlocale(LCALL, "Russian") можно заменить на setlocale(0, "") — работоспособность программы от этого не изменится. Подробный мануал по кириллице в консоли Windows. Кириллицу поддерживает, выводить посимвольно получалось (используя коды из таблицы в даташите). Вывод строки дает кракозябры. Я знаю, что это несовпадение кодировок и тд и тп. Данная статья подробно и с примерами рассказывает, как подключить русский язык в Си.Всё дело в том, что мы не подключили русскую локализацию. Исправить эту ошибку очень легко! Для начала надо добавить следующую библиотеку подключение кириллицы программно. Подписаться на тему. Сообщить другу.Можно ли подключить кириллицу программно? Есть ли такая команда? Чтобы каждый раз не нажимать ctrlshift. Не забываем подключить заголовочный файл locale.h ! Хочу напомнить, что при изменении локали изменяются такие вещи как представление формата даты, времени, знаки разделители десятичных дробей и т.п у меня возникла один раз проблема из-за того подключаешь, include "rus8.h" B main и rus8() в самом теле main.Такая же петрушка, Code Blocks mingw не дают кириллицу. Я вот всё думаю, если в редакторе 1251 сменить на 866, чем это грозит? Если Ваша система - не Windows, а Линукс или Макинтош, то в конце данной страницы есть ссылки на сайты, где поясняется, как обеспечить на таких системах ввод кириллицы в Стандартном или Фонетическом режиме Для вызова функции необходимо подключить файл windows.h. Она передает 2 аргумента: 1 массив, содержащий строку, второй массив, в который будетПо крайней мере теперь я вижу, что вывод кириллицы возможен, кроме того задумался о необходимости осваивать Visual Studio. Так что, похоже, у Вас американская либо международная версия Windows. Для того, чтобы показывать русский текст ( кириллицу) необходимо переключиться на кодировку 866 (DOS), 1251 (Windows) или 65001 (UTF-8). Если вам нужно настроить кириллицу в компьютере, интерфейс операционной системы которого полностью на английском, убедитесь, что поддержка русского языка была установлена еще при инсталляции Windows, обычно это делается по умолчанию. Игры. Игры Консоли. Для операционных систем, вообще не поддерживающих кириллицу, существует транслит. Собственно, данный «вариант русского языка» дажеМожно пойти другим путем: подключить к странице внешний файл, выполненный в стандарте CSS — Cascading Style Sheets (каскадные Если при использовании кириллицы в phpword, в docx файле появляются символы в неизвестной кодировке, то нужно сделать изменения, описанные в статье.Как подключить php код в html. Конвертировать массив в строку в PHP. Рисунок 1 — Кириллица в консоли. В результате, вместо передаваемого сообщения отображается непонятная последовательность символовДля этого подключаем к проекту заголовочный файл . В файле содержатся прототипы функций SetConsoleCP() и Кириллица в консоли. Думаю, нет нужды говорить о том, что обучаться программированию имеет смысл на примерах с консольным интерфейсом. Не требующая специфических знаний в области GUI-библиотек, стандартизованная для всех операционных систем Вышесказанное поясню комментированным примером, в котором прочитаем данные из cp1251 файла, покажем как boost::xpressive работает с юникодом и выведем кириллицу в cout в кодировке cp866Как подключить LCD экран от кассового аппарата ЭКР-2102 к Ардуино GT. Добавляем раскладку русского языка в ОС Windows 7. Решаем проблему с транслитом. Windows 7 1. Когда в bat файле есть команда с кириллицей (например путь), то при запуске файла кириллица транслируется в нечитабельные символы, как можно это положение поправить. Расскажите, пожалуйста, как установить кириллицу на компе, чтоб русский шрифт читался всегда. А то Браток мои компьютер читает, а вот например русски шрифт на моем хотмейле уже нет. Не отображается кириллица в консоли - C Что делать? Условный оператор, кириллица в консоли - C Ниже представлен код с условным оператором if. Ввожу Привет мир! но, нечего не происходит, почему? Ходят упорные слухи, что в Linux нет проблем с работой с кириллицей в консоли. Эта статья для тех, кому повезло меньше — для виндузятников. Проблема заключается в том, что когда в Microsoft придумывали Windows, то попутно придумали новую кодировку для кириллицы. Какую библиотеку подключить? ENGEL Ученик (31), на голосовании 6 лет назад.В итоге конкретное решение зависит от конкретного компилятора и OC, так что гуглите. В VC, например, для того, чтобы кириллица выводилась правильно и введённые строки Если вы скачали готовый шаблон и там подключены сторонние шрифты, то скорее всего они не будут отображаться, если вы заменили латинские буквы на кириллицу, так как во вложенных файлах шрифта нет русской кириллической раскладки (я говорю о англоязычных шаблонах). Такую проблему можно решить без особых ухищрений, поскольку даже при отсутствии нужной раскладки можно ввести с клавиатуры как кириллицу, так и латиницу с помощью таблиц ASCII символов. Буквы на английском имеют одинаковые коды во всех кодировках, так что с ними проблем не возникает, а вот с той же кириллицей могут быть проблемы. По сути, действительно, если использовать только буквы на английском Конфигурационные параметры для программы резервного копирования [mysqldump] quick maxallowedpacket 16M Установка кириллицы default-character-setcp1251 Указание кодировки character-sets-dirg:/mysql/share/charsets Указание пути к папке кодировок Программа запрашивает файл, в пути которого находится папка с кириллицей (Имя пользователя Windows 7), из-за чего работает не корректно. Как-то можно решить эту проблему без переименования папкипользователя?

Также рекомендую прочитать:


© 2008